How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Parole?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Parole Studio Apartments | $2,127 | $1,713 | $2,890 |
Parole 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,439 | $1,582 | $3,500 |
Parole 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,007 | $1,933 | $4,500 |
Parole 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,716 | $2,300 | $3,883 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Parole
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Parole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Parole ranges from $1,582 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,439.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Parole c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Parole range from $1,933 to $4,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,007.
